Is that Spec C a 16" or 17" version? Cos the 17" version comes with ABS, whereas the 16" version has Subaru branded 4-pot brakes.
They just had a Spec C Limited released in Japan, it is a limited ed with additional equipment such as a/c, elec windows, central locking, electric mirrors. I think it can be said as a 'touring' version of the Spec C. It is sth like 20kgs heavier than the Spec C.
